On the evening of March 25, HG Technologies released its 2025 Annual Report. The report shows the company achieved full-year operating revenue of 14.355 billion yuan, a year-on-year increase of 22.59%; and a net profit attributable to parent company shareholders of 1.471 billion yuan, a year-on-year increase of 20.48%.

Connectivity Business
AI Computing Power Infrastructure Boom
Global Leadership in High-Speed Optical Modules
During the reporting period, the Connectivity Business achieved revenue of 6.097 billion yuan, a substantial year-on-year increase of 53.39%, becoming the core engine of growth.
The company deeply anchors itself in the wave of global AI computing power infrastructure construction, using high-speed optical connectivity as its core foundation to fully support the high-speed interconnection needs of massive AI computing centers and AI clusters. The company achieved mass delivery of 800G silicon photonics LPO series and 1.6T optical module products among the global top tier, further expanding its customer base and delivery share. It pioneered the industry with 1.6T 3nm FRO/LRO, 1.6T LPO solutions, 3.2T NPO, 3.2T CPO optical engines, and 400G/lane optical engine solutions, achieving industry-leading product performance. 800G ZR/ZR+Pro coherent optical modules achieved batch delivery, effectively supporting high-capacity, long-distance transmission needs in data center and backbone network interconnection scenarios. Concurrently, it launched 800G ACC, 1.6T AEC/ACC copper cable modules, with products comprehensively covering the four major technological pathways: high-speed optical connectivity, high-speed copper cable connectivity, efficient liquid cooling heat dissipation, and optoelectronic integration.
In the 5G-A business sector, the company maintained its industry-leading market share in optical modules for base station applications. Simultaneously, it proactively engaged in technological research and product development for low-orbit satellite communications and 6G base station optical modules, completing customer sampling and joint debugging tests for several key products, building core capabilities for next-generation mobile communication networks. In the F5G-A business sector, 25G PON OLT/ONU products achieved scaled delivery, deeply empowering the upgrade of gigabit optical networks. The 50G PON/OLT product completed iterative optimization, achieving industry-leading key optoelectronic performance indicators, further consolidating its technological and market advantages in the next-generation fixed network access field.
During the reporting period, Phase I of the Wuhan Optoelectronic Information Industry R&D and Innovation Park project, the Thailand overseas high-speed optical module industrial base, and the Xiaogan Intelligent Terminal Industrial Base were all successfully completed and put into operation, providing robust hardware support for the continued expansion of the company's business scale.

Sensing Business
Global Technology Leadership
Automotive Market Share Reaches 70%
The company continued to solidify its global technological leadership in new energy vehicle thermal management and a series of sensors for temperature, pressure, humidity, light, air quality, and gas. During the reporting period, the Sensing Business achieved operating revenue of 4.027 billion yuan, a year-on-year increase of 9.78%.
The company actively transitioned from "single sensing" to "multi-dimensional integrated intelligent sensing" and from "single components" to "integrated modules," forming a pattern covering three major pillars: smart home, new energy and intelligent connected vehicles, and smart energy. Its dominant position in the new energy and intelligent connected vehicle market was further strengthened, with domestic market share increasing to 70%, establishing deep collaborative relationships with leading domestic and international automotive manufacturers.
The penetration rate of temperature sensors and photoelectric sensors in the automotive market significantly increased. Pressure sensors entered several leading automotive companies, with sales growth exceeding 100%. Gas sensors obtained UL certification, achieving a breakthrough from 0 to 1 in mass production. The thermal management integrated module received its first project designation from a major automaker.
In the home appliance market, through continuous product iteration, the company promoted industry upgrades towards intelligence and greenification, covering top global home appliance brands across its customer base. In the photovoltaic and energy storage sector, the scale of designated projects increased substantially, covering leading industry players and consolidating its ecosystem position. The Thailand subsidiary laid a solid foundation in market development, capacity building, supply chain localization, and team localization, achieving significant growth in overseas business.
Intelligent Manufacturing
Digital and Intelligent Upgrading
Surge in New Energy and Shipbuilding Orders
Amidst the dual carbon and digitalization trends, the company focused on "intelligent equipment, automated production lines, and smart factories" to promote industrial upgrading. During the reporting period, the Intelligent Manufacturing Business achieved operating revenue of 3.636 billion yuan, a year-on-year increase of 4.13%.
The Intelligent Equipment Business Group focused on two high-quality tracks: new energy and intelligent manufacturing. Orders from five major industries, including new energy vehicles and shipbuilding, accounted for 88%. In the new energy vehicle industry, it continuously expanded application scenarios, extending from laser cutting to high-value processing techniques such as welding, cleaning, quenching, and cladding, with orders increasing by 29% year-on-year. In the shipbuilding industry, the world's first inkjet marking intelligent equipment was applied in batches, with innovative products like pipe flange cutting-welding automated production lines and ultra-large format laser hybrid milling-welding production lines achieving major breakthroughs, with orders increasing by 24% year-on-year. 3D five-axis laser equipment entered the EU market, with continued growth in high-end overseas product sales.
The Precision Systems Business Group achieved a transformation towards industry product-driven development. It established Suzhou Lihua Intelligent Technology Co., Ltd., completing the layout for service-oriented manufacturing. It launched its first 3DP-Cell additive manufacturing automated production line, which passed customer validation after online operation and secured its first order. It established Harbin Huagong Zhiyun Technology Co., Ltd., leveraging "AI + Laser + Robotics" as its core, with its self-developed all-weather intelligent laser weeding robot nearing mass production. It deepened its presence in fields such as 3C electronics, semiconductors, and hydrogen energy, achieving significant breakthroughs in 3C electronic modules, foldable screens, and brittle material segments. Millions of RMB orders for alkaline electrolyzer overseas factories are being delivered. The series of equipment for the SiC industry completed mass production validation at customer sites.
Through a "technology + scenario" strategy, the company integrates AI and industrial internet, accelerates its global layout by establishing manufacturing bases in Europe, the Americas, and Southeast Asia, providing core support for global intelligentization and low-carbon transformation.
Outlook for 2026
Reshaping the Landscape with AI
Advancing A+H Global Layout
As the inaugural year of the "15th Five-Year Plan," 2026 will see HG Technologies focus on new quality productive forces, implementing a strategy of "Product AI-ification, AI Productization."
In terms of technology leadership, the company will accelerate the iteration of 3.2T/6.4T optical modules, advancing multiple technology pathways including silicon photonics, LPO, and CPO in parallel, achieving mass production of high-end optical chips, and building AI hubs and industry-specific vertical models. To deepen its global reach, it will advance its H-share listing to establish an "A+H" platform, releasing production capacity from its Thailand and Vietnam bases, transitioning from product export to brand and capability export. Regarding talent empowerment, it will implement the "500 PhDs Plan," improve equity incentives and talent systems, and build a top-tier innovation hub.
